是否可以列出node.js中的.mdb
数据库中的所有表名?
我尝试了node-adodb模块,但我无法找到正确的SQL命令。
答案 0 :(得分:1)
node-adodb
模块的最新版本已实现OpenSchema。此版本尚未在NPM上发布。您可以从github安装它。
这是列出数据库中所有表的代码:
const ADODB = require('node-adodb');
const connection = ADODB.open('Provider=Microsoft.Jet.OLEDB.4.0;Data Source=DB1.mdb;');
connection
.schema(20)
.then((schema) => {
console.log(JSON.stringify(schema, null, 2));
})
.catch((error) => {
console.error(error);
});